MCP Integration


Anslut din AI-agent till hyrenmanniska.se via Model Context Protocol. MCP stöds av Claude Desktop, VS Code, Cursor och andra MCP-kompatibla klienter.

Tillgängliga verktyg

join_waitlist
Registrera dig eller din agent-ägare på väntelistan. Ange e-post, namn och roll (developer, worker eller both).
skills_find
Bläddra bland tillgängliga kompetenser som människor på plattformen erbjuder.
blog-posts_find
Läs plattformsuppdateringar, nyheter och blogginlägg.
find_workers
Sök i worker-katalogen med filter på kompetenser och uppdragstyper. Returnerar endast säkra profilfält och en aggregerad tillgänglighetsräknare (ingen individuell presence-data).
request_human_worker
Skapa en uppdragsförfrågan till en människa. Kräver giltig API-nyckel.

Konfiguration

Claude Desktop

Lägg till i claude_desktop_config.json:

{
  "mcpServers": {
    "hyrenmanniska": {
      "command": "npx",
      "args": [
        "-y", "mcp-remote",
        "https://hyrenmanniska.se/api/mcp",
        "--header",
        "Authorization: Bearer DIN-API-NYCKEL"
      ]
    }
  }
}

VS Code / Cursor

Lägg till i MCP-inställningar:

{
  "mcpServers": {
    "hyrenmanniska": {
      "command": "npx",
      "args": [
        "-y", "mcp-remote",
        "https://hyrenmanniska.se/api/mcp",
        "--header",
        "Authorization: Bearer DIN-API-NYCKEL"
      ]
    }
  }
}

Direkt HTTP

För klienter med inbyggt HTTP-stöd:

{
  "mcpServers": {
    "hyrenmanniska": {
      "type": "http",
      "url": "https://hyrenmanniska.se/api/mcp",
      "headers": {
        "Authorization": "Bearer DIN-API-NYCKEL"
      }
    }
  }
}

API-nyckel

Under alpha-perioden utfärdas API-nycklar manuellt efter godkännande. Skriv upp dig på väntelistan som "developer" för att få åtkomst.

API-nyckel krävs för skapande av task requests: POST /api/v1/tasks/request. Skicka alltid Authorization: Bearer <key>. Worker-svar sker endast via inloggad webbsession (cookie-auth) i appen: PATCH /api/v1/tasks/request/[id]. POST-endpointen är också rate-limitad per IP + API-nyckel.

Kom igång

  1. Gå med i väntelistan och ange intresse som "developer"
  2. Vänta på godkännande och API-nyckel
  3. Konfigurera din MCP-klient enligt exemplen ovan
  4. Börja interagera med plattformen via din AI-agent

Exempel

// Gå med i väntelistan
join_waitlist({
email: "agent@example.com",
interestedAs: "developer",
message: "Vill integrera min AI-agent"
}

// Bläddra kompetenser
skills_find({ limit: 10 })

// Hitta workers (utan presence-läckage)
find_workers({ skillSlugs: ["react"], taskTypes: ["code"], limit: 10 })

Resurser